<p>The present invention provides a method for suppressing the expression of Homo sapiens interleukin 10 (IL-10) protein which is relative to inflammation by synthesizing DNA fragment which binds to IL-10 mRNA as an antisense. IL-10 is a protein which inhibits the synthesis of crine cytokines including IFN-gamma, IL-2, IL-3, TNF and GM-CSF produced by activated macrophages and by helper T cells. Structurally, IL-10 is a protein of about 160 amino acids containing four conserved cysteines involved in disulphide bond. IL-10 is highly similar to Epstein-Barr virus (Human herpesvirus 4) BCRF1 protein which inhibits the synthesis of gamma-interferon and to Equid herpesvirus 2 (Equine herpesvirus 2) protein E7. The E7 protein is also similar, but to a lesser degree, with human protein mda-7, a protein which has antiproliferative properties in human melanoma cells. Mda-7 contains two of the four cysteines of IL-10.</p> |
